If you must coast over a slippery surface, what should you do?

When coasting over a slippery surface, allowing your feet to skim the surface is the safest strategy. This technique helps to maintain balance and stability while navigating through a potentially dangerous condition. By keeping your feet close to the ground, you provide yourself with an extra point of contact that could help you regain control if the motorcycle begins to slip or slide.

In addition, this method allows for quick adjustments by using your feet to stabilize your position and balance if necessary, helping you respond to any changes in traction or direction more effectively. It is especially important in slippery conditions to avoid making sudden movements or actions that could worsen the situation, which can be achieved by using this technique.
